Sinomenine Hydrochloride 98% is a highly purified alkaloid derived from the root of Sinomenium acutum, a traditional medicinal plant widely used in Asia for its anti-inflammatory and analgesic properties. This standardized extract has gained global attention in the pharmaceutical and nutraceutical industries for supporting joint and musculoskeletal health. Plant Extracts
With increasing demand for natural and plant-based active ingredients, Sinomenine Hydrochloride offers a reliable solution for manufacturers of dietary supplements, functional foods, and therapeutic formulations. Its high purity ensures consistency in dosage and efficacy for end products.

Sinomenine Hydrochloride’s quality is strongly influenced by the geographic origin and cultivation altitude of Sinomenium acutum. Higher-altitude sources typically produce greater alkaloid content, improving extract potency.
| Origin | Altitude (m) | Sinomenine Content (%) |
|---|---|---|
| Yunnan Province | 1200–1500 | 0.25–0.30 |
| Sichuan Province | 800–1200 | 0.18–0.22 |
| Hubei Province | 500–800 | 0.15–0.20 |

According to a study in Journal of Ethnopharmacology (2021), Sinomenine exhibited significant anti-inflammatory activity in animal models, supporting its use in joint health formulations.
Research in Phytotherapy Research (2020) indicates that standardized Sinomenine extracts may support immune modulation and reduce oxidative stress in vitro.
